Tajani meets Swiss President Parmelin: Italy reaffirms its position on Crans-Montana

The Minister of Foreign Affairs, Antonio Tajani, held talks today at the Farnesina with the President of the Swiss Confederation, Guy Parmelin. Discussions focused on matters of bilateral interest, in particular healthcare reimbursements related to the Crans-Montana tragedy, as well as on the main international dossiers. Tajani chaired a meeting with Ambassadors to the Middle East

Foreign Minister Antonio Tajani held a meeting yesterday with the Ambassadors of Italy to Iran, Israel, Lebanon and the United States to receive an update on the crisis in the Gulf, with specific reference to the situation in the Strait of Hormuz. Minister Tajani called for cross-party support for the European Day of Remembrance for Victims of Accidents at Work

Foreign Minister Antonio Tajani reaffirmed his strong support for the European Parliament’s proposal to establish a European Day of Remembrance for Victims of Accidents at Work, to be celebrated on August 8 each year. Minister Tajani met with European Commissioner for Health Várhelyi: the Hormuz crisis is also affecting the export and transport of medicines

Foreign Minister Antonio Tajani met today with the European Commissioner for Health, Olivér Várhelyi. The meeting focused on the consequences of the blockade of the Strait of Hormuz on trade in the sector, the challenges facing the pharmaceutical sector linked to tariffs, and phytosanitary controls on products imported into the EU from third countries. Deputy Foreign Minister Cirielli participated in the G7 Development Ministerial Meeting in Paris

The Deputy Minister for Foreign Affairs, Edmondo Cirielli, participated in the G7 Development Ministerial Meeting in Paris. The key topics discussed included support for vulnerable populations, capacity building in developing countries, and cross-cutting issues such as food security, resilience and disaster risk reduction, and global health. Export Plan. New SIMEST scheme to support exporting companies affected by the crisis in the Strait of Hormuz

The Facilitation Committee, chaired by the Ministry of Foreign Affairs and International Cooperation, has today approved a new scheme managed by SIMEST to support exporting companies impacted by the crisis in the Strait of Hormuz.
